The TOPDON TC002 Thermal Camera is designed specifically for iOS devices, making it a great tool for those who use iPhones or iPads. With a resolution of 512 x 384, it provides clearer thermal images compared to many competitors, enhancing visibility with features like adjustable sharpness and contrast. The temperature range of -4°F to +1022°F, coupled with a sensitivity of 40mk, allows for precise temperature readings, making it suitable for professionals like HVAC technicians, electricians, and home inspectors who need accurate data in various conditions.

One of its notable strengths is the ease of use; simply connect it to your device and download the necessary app for immediate functionality. The compact size and lightweight design (1.1 oz) make it convenient to carry around, which is beneficial for fieldwork. Additionally, the battery life is decent, capable of lasting 6-8 hours when connected to a fully charged iPhone and even longer with an iPad.

However, there are a few drawbacks to consider. Firstly, the camera is limited to iOS devices with a Lightning port, meaning Android users or those with Macs cannot utilize this product. Also, while the product is portable, its reliance on specific device compatibility might limit its user base. The effective distance of 16.4 ft is adequate for most applications, but some users might prefer a longer range for certain tasks. Lastly, while the camera offers various visual modes and palettes, mastering all its features may require a learning curve for those unfamiliar with thermal imaging technology.

The FLIR ONE Pro is a compact thermal camera add-on designed specifically for iPhones with USB-C ports, starting from the iPhone 15. It offers a native infrared resolution of 160x120 pixels, enhanced up to 320x240 pixels using FLIR’s Super Resolution technology for clearer thermal images. This resolution is sufficient for spotting temperature differences but does not match professional standalone devices with higher resolution sensors. The camera measures temperatures accurately within ±3°C or ±5% in typical home and jobsite conditions, covering a useful range from about 5°C to 120°C. Its visual camera features a 640x480 resolution and includes MSX technology, which overlays real-world details on thermal images, making it easier to interpret what you’re viewing.

The device connects directly to your phone’s charging port and works seamlessly with compatible iPhones, offering user-friendly operation. It runs on a single AA battery, which is included, providing decent battery life for inspections without frequent recharging. The FLIR ONE Pro is built with a rugged design capable of withstanding drops up to 1.5 meters, making it suitable for outdoor use or on job sites. Additionally, the FLIR ONE app provides step-by-step inspection guides, helping non-experts identify common issues such as air leaks or moisture.

This camera is best suited for casual or semi-professional use rather than high-precision industrial work due to its moderate resolution and temperature range. It is compatible only with newer iPhones featuring USB-C ports, making it unavailable for Android users or owners of older iPhone models. The FLIR ONE Pro delivers a strong balance of usability, image quality, and durability for iPhone owners needing a convenient thermal camera for home inspections, maintenance, or DIY projects.

Buying Guide for the Best Infrared Camera For Phone

Choosing an infrared camera for your phone can be a bit daunting, but with the right knowledge, you can find the perfect fit for your needs. Infrared cameras, also known as thermal cameras, allow you to see heat signatures, which can be useful for a variety of applications such as home inspections, electrical troubleshooting, and even outdoor adventures. Here are some key specifications to consider when selecting an infrared camera for your phone.
ResolutionResolution refers to the number of pixels in the thermal image. Higher resolution means more detail and clearer images. For basic tasks like home inspections, a lower resolution (around 80x60 pixels) might be sufficient. For more detailed work, such as professional inspections or wildlife observation, you might want a higher resolution (160x120 pixels or more). Consider what level of detail you need for your specific use case.
Temperature RangeThe temperature range indicates the minimum and maximum temperatures the camera can detect. This is important depending on what you plan to use the camera for. For general home use, a range of -20°C to 150°C might be adequate. For industrial applications or extreme environments, you might need a wider range, such as -40°C to 400°C. Think about the temperatures you expect to encounter in your specific applications.
Field of View (FOV)Field of View (FOV) is the extent of the observable area the camera can capture at any given moment. A wider FOV (e.g., 50°) allows you to see more of the scene at once, which is useful for scanning large areas quickly. A narrower FOV (e.g., 25°) provides more detail in a smaller area, which can be beneficial for close-up inspections. Choose a FOV based on whether you need to cover large areas or focus on specific details.
Sensitivity (NETD)Sensitivity, often measured as Noise Equivalent Temperature Difference (NETD), indicates the smallest temperature difference the camera can detect. Lower NETD values (e.g., <50 mK) mean higher sensitivity and the ability to detect finer temperature differences. This is important for applications requiring precise temperature measurements. For general use, higher NETD values (e.g., 100 mK) might be sufficient. Consider how critical precise temperature detection is for your needs.
CompatibilityCompatibility refers to whether the infrared camera can connect to your specific phone model. Most infrared cameras connect via USB-C or Lightning ports, so ensure the camera you choose is compatible with your phone's port. Additionally, check if the camera's app is available and functional on your phone's operating system (iOS or Android). Make sure the camera you select will work seamlessly with your device.
Battery LifeBattery life is important if you plan to use the infrared camera for extended periods. Some cameras draw power from the phone, while others have their own built-in batteries. If you need long usage times, look for a camera with a long battery life or one that can be easily recharged. Consider how long you typically need to use the camera in one session and choose accordingly.
DurabilityDurability refers to how well the camera can withstand rough conditions, such as drops, water, and dust. If you plan to use the camera in harsh environments, look for one with a rugged design and good durability ratings (e.g., IP ratings for water and dust resistance). Think about the conditions in which you'll be using the camera and choose one that can handle those environments.
